Output 21bbf52140b34fbde6eb95e9d8568d268f9e588cbc777d56b4c8a692cd50dc80:0

value
1005421
script pubkey
OP_0 OP_PUSHBYTES_20 45f934a6245d181e7c73a7af8ae9f32e038d96ad
address
bc1qghunff3yt5vpulrn57hc460n9cpcm94dc4xzmn
transaction
21bbf52140b34fbde6eb95e9d8568d268f9e588cbc777d56b4c8a692cd50dc80